Mid Suffolk Council: reject plans for new egg incubation facility

Will you help us prevent the inevitable suffering of 170,000,000 chickens and urge Mid Suffolk Council to reject proposals for a new egg incubation facility? 

An application has been proposed for a huge egg incubation facility in Mid Suffolk. We cannot let this happen.    

This facility will hatch 170,000,000 chicks each year and send them to intensive poultry units once old enough. Factory farming denies these intelligent, social animals a chance for a full and natural life. Chickens suffer needlessly on these factory farms, only to be killed for their meat, if they don’t die even sooner due to the appalling living conditions.

READ MORE - WHY THIS IS IMPORTANT

Not only do chickens suffer in unimaginable conditions during their short lives, but these factory farms are also hotspots for zoonotic disease outbreaks and add significantly to greenhouse gas emissions, contributing to climate change.

This egg incubation facility would be a huge step backwards for animal welfare, encouraging more facilities like it to be built across the country, undermining decades of work by animal welfare organisations.    

We must move away from intensive agricultural systems, and instead transition to sustainable, nature-friendly farming solutions that prioritise animal welfare and climate mitigation.
